Definition

What is it: Social Media Marketing describes the strategies and tactics with which companies or organizations use social media to achieve corporate objectives. It is understood as an interdisciplinary and cross-departmental concept within management research.

What is it used for: It is used to strengthen customer dialogue, increase brand awareness, and improve community engagement. Organizations leverage it to gain honest customer feedback, support recruiting processes, and expand sales markets.

Social media marketing encompasses the strategies and tactics companies use to leverage social media platforms to reach corporate goals. [1]
Key Facts
The General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) regulates the processing of personal data by private companies and public bodies across the EU. [1]
Key Facts
The POST method is used to define a social media strategy by analyzing People, Objectives, Strategy, and Technology in that specific order. [1]
Key Facts
Organizations use business networks like LinkedIn and XING for B2B product marketing and personnel management support. [1]
Key Facts
An effective social media strategy requires realistic goals based on a SWOT analysis of strengths, weaknesses, opportunities, and threats. [1]
Process
Social media monitoring involves identifying specific topics, actors, or keywords on the web to analyze target groups and markets. [1]
Capability
Social media marketing allows companies to target specific geographic audiences and languages, such as different dialects within a country. [1]
